Released May 19th, 2006, 'See No Evil' stars Glenn Jacobs, Christina Vidal, Luke Pegler, Craig Horner The R movie has a runtime of about 1 hr 24 min, and received a user score of 54 (out of 100) on TMDb, which put together reviews from 655 top users.

Here's the plot: "A group of delinquents are sent to clean the Blackwell Hotel but little do they know reclusive psychopath Jacob Goodnight has holed away in the rotting hotel. When one of the teens is captured, those who remain band together to survive against the brutal killer."

See No Evil is a 2006 Australian-American slasher film. It is a remake of Richard Fleischer's 1971 film of the same name. On August 6, 2013, WWE Studios announced a sequel to the film, with Kane reprising his role as Jacob Goodnight.
